Correlation between urinary 2-methoxy acetic acid and exposure of 2-methoxy ethanol.

作者信息

Shih T S, Liou S H, Chen C Y, Chou J S

机构信息

Institute of Occupational Safety and Health, Council of Labor Affairs, Taipei, Taiwan, Republic of China.

出版信息

Occup Environ Med. 1999 Oct;56(10):674-8. doi: 10.1136/oem.56.10.674.

Abstract

OBJECTIVES

To examine the correlation between airborne 2-methoxy ethanol (ME) exposures and the urinary 2-methoxy acetic acid (MAA) and to recommend a biological exposure index (BEI) for ME.

METHODS

8 Hour time weighted average (TWA) personal breathing zone samples and urine samples before and after the shift were collected from Monday to Saturday for 27 workers exposed to ME and on Friday for 30 control workers.

RESULTS

No correlation was found between airborne exposure to ME and urinary MAA for nine special operation workers due to the use of personal protective equipment. For 18 regular operation workers, a significant correlation (r = 0.702, p = 0.001) was found between urinary MAA (mg/g creatinine) on Friday at the end of the shift and the weekly mean exposures of ME in a 5 day working week. The proposed BEI, which corresponds to exposure for 5 days and 8 hours a day to 5 ppm, extrapolated from the regression equation is 40 mg MAA/g creatinine. A significant correlation was also found between the weekly increase of urinary MAA (Friday after the shift minus Monday before the shift) and the weekly mean exposures of ME (r = 0.741). The recommended value of the weekly increase of urinary MAA for 5 days repeated exposures of 5 ppm ME is 20 mg/g creatinine. No urinary MAA was detected in workers in the non-exposed control group.

CONCLUSIONS

The Friday urinary MAA after the shift or the weekly increase of urinary MAA is a specific and a good biomarker of weekly exposure to ME.

摘要

目的

研究空气中2-甲氧基乙醇(ME)暴露与尿中2-甲氧基乙酸(MAA)之间的相关性,并推荐ME的生物接触指数(BEI)。

方法

从周一至周六,对27名接触ME的工人采集8小时时间加权平均(TWA)个人呼吸带样本及班前和班后的尿液样本;在周五,对30名对照工人进行同样的采集。

结果

9名从事特殊作业的工人由于使用了个人防护设备,空气中ME暴露与尿中MAA之间未发现相关性。对于18名常规作业工人,在周五下班时尿中MAA(mg/g肌酐)与5天工作周内ME的周平均暴露量之间存在显著相关性(r = 0.702,p = 0.001)。根据回归方程推算,对应于每天8小时、5天暴露于5 ppm的建议BEI为40 mg MAA/g肌酐。尿中MAA的周增加量(周五下班后减去周一下班前)与ME的周平均暴露量之间也存在显著相关性(r = 0.741)。对于5天重复暴露于5 ppm ME的情况,尿中MAA周增加量的推荐值为20 mg/g肌酐。在未暴露的对照组工人中未检测到尿中MAA。

结论

周五下班后尿中MAA或尿中MAA的周增加量是每周ME暴露的特异性良好生物标志物。
